The street in brief

Sales on Hawthorn Meadow are mostly detached houses. Homes here typically change hands around £351,248 — roughly 77% above the WN6 norm. Too few recent sales to read a street-level trend, but across WN6 prices have been rising over the last few years. With 10 sales across 10 homes since 2024, the street turns over frequently.

Hawthorn Meadow's £351,248 median sits about 77% above WN6's £198,000.

Street and WN6 figures are medians of HM Land Registry sales; the England figures are the UK House Price Index mix-adjusted average — a different basis, so compare direction rather than levels between the two.
